The Growing Popularity of Wireless Headphones
The shift from wired to wireless headphones has been propelled by a number of factors:
Convenience: Wireless headphones get rid of the inconvenience of tangled cables. This ease of usage has made them a favorite for those on the relocation.
Improved Technology: Advancements in Bluetooth technology have substantially boosted sound quality and connection. Modern wireless headphones often feature noise-cancellation, touch controls, and long battery life.
Diverse Options: The market is flooded with options, from over-the-ear styles to compact in-ear designs, accommodating the preferences of various customers.

Secret Sales Events in the UK
The UK provides a host of sales events throughout the year that can be advantageous for consumers wanting to purchase wireless headphones. These include:
Black Friday: Typically falling in late November, this occasion sees substantial discounts throughout many sellers.
Cyber Monday: Following Black Friday, Cyber Monday focuses on online sales, offering consumers with adequate opportunities to protect offers on tech products, consisting of wireless headphones.
January Sales: The post-holiday sales often include excellent costs on staying stock, making it an ideal time for bargain hunters.
April Sales: As the tax year concludes, various sellers will typically clear old stock with reduced offerings.

Tips for Buying Wireless Headphones During Sales
When purchasing wireless headphones during a sale, a couple of techniques can help ensure a satisfactory purchase:
Determine Your Needs: Consider how you prepare to use the headphones. For circumstances, are they for commuting, sports, or home listening?
Set a Budget: Knowing just how much you're willing to spend can assist narrow down choices throughout sales.
Read Reviews: Customers often leave reviews that can notify you about sound quality, convenience, and resilience.
Check Return Policies: Retailers typically have various return policies, so comprehending them will help in case the headphones do not meet expectations.
Stay Updated on Deals: Subscribing to newsletters or following merchants on social networks can keep you informed about flash sales and exclusive deals.
FAQs About Wireless Headphones
Q1: Do wireless headphones have a lag in sound?A: Most contemporary wireless headphones utilize Bluetooth 5.0 and higher, considerably reducing audio lag. However, some lower-end models may not provide the same level of efficiency. Q2: How long does the battery last on wireless headphones?A:
The battery life differs by model, but many wireless headphones provide 20-30
hours of playtime. Charging cases can extend this time substantially. Q3: Can wireless headphones be utilized while exercising?A: Yes, numerous designs are designed particularly for sports, featuringsweat resistance and secure fit. Try to find options with ear hooks or other
stabilizing features. Q4: Are wireless headphones worth the cost?A: Consumers typically discover the convenience, sound quality, and technology in wireless headphones validate the price.
Quality designs can offer a remarkable listening
